Mini SUV’s: Renault Duster (Mid – 2012 launch)

After the Fluence and the Koleos, Renault is all set to launch the Duster in India. The Duster is a low cost SUV manufactured by Renault’s subsidiary Dacia, which is built on the same platform as the Logan; now known as the Mahindra Verito.

The Duster slated for India is expected to have 4X4 on the top-end trim, and will be powered by the 1.5-liter (K9K) diesel engine borrowed from the Nissan Micra. The engine will pack more power to give it a decent blend of economy and performance.

Renault has unveiled the Duster mini SUV at the Motor Show in Buenos Aires. The Romanian “Duster” crossover features a new grille, alloy wheels painted in dark gray, upgraded all-wheel drive, and finalized the interior with different instrument panel and centre console.

In the near future sale of Renault Duster also begin in Jordan, Syria, Libya, Egypt, Africa and Russia. Renault has officially confirmed the Duster for India, which will be launched in 2012.

The dimensions of the Duster are similar to that of the Hyundai Tucson though the pricing of the car is significantly lower. It is estimated to be priced below the 10 Lakh rupee mark, and is set to create a new segment in the Indian market. The Duster will have high local content which means prices will be very competitive.

Duster will be available in the 4X2 and 4X4 versions.
